Harrison Street Raises $1.15 Billion Fund, Eyes Senior Housing

Harrison Street Real Estate Capital just announced another billion-dollar fund, which will be used in part on senior housing investments. The Chicago-based private equity firm recently closed its sixth U.S. opportunistic real estate fund at $950 million in equity commitments, according to a press release. Investor Group Makes $625,000-Per-Unit NYC Senior Housing Play

Another high-profile senior housing project is coming to Manhattan, through the nearly $150 million acquisition of a 15-story building on the Upper East Side. HCP Affiliate Acquires East Coast Portfolio, Senior Lifestyle to Operate

A seven-property, assisted living and memory care portfolio has been acquired for $186.25 million by an affiliate of health care real estate investment trust (REIT) HCP Inc. (NYSE: HCP).
